Verdict
The BMW 5 Series is the rational Malaysian choice: its RM340,800 price is RM558,000 below the M3 Touring’s, while annual road tax is only RM379 versus RM2,113. It is also 259 mm longer, has a 43 mm longer wheelbase and dual-zone rear climate control. The BMW M3 Touring answers with extreme performance—523 hp, 650 Nm and 0-100 km/h in 3.6 seconds against 208 hp, 330 Nm and 7.5 seconds—plus all-wheel drive and a slightly larger 500-litre boot. Buy the 5 Series unless that pace is central to the brief.
Pick the BMW 5 Series if you want the far lower purchase and road-tax bills, a longer executive sedan and dual-zone rear air-conditioning.
Pick the BMW M3 Touring if you want 523 hp, 650 Nm, all-wheel drive, a 3.6-second 0-100 km/h time and wagon access.
Key differences
- Price: BMW 5 Series RM340,800; BMW M3 Touring RM898,800.
- Road tax per year: BMW 5 Series RM379; BMW M3 Touring RM2,113.
- Power and torque: BMW 5 Series 208 hp and 330 Nm; BMW M3 Touring 523 hp and 650 Nm.
- 0-100 km/h: BMW 5 Series 7.5 seconds; BMW M3 Touring 3.6 seconds.
- Driveline: BMW 5 Series rear-wheel drive; BMW M3 Touring all-wheel drive.
- Boot space: BMW 5 Series 490 litres; BMW M3 Touring 500 litres.

5 Series vs M3 Touring FAQ
Is the BMW 5 Series or BMW M3 Touring better?
The BMW 5 Series is better for lower-cost executive motoring, with RM379 annual road tax and more rear climate-control adjustment. The M3 Touring is better if performance is decisive: 523 hp, all-wheel drive and 0-100 km/h in 3.6 seconds.
What is the price difference?
The BMW M3 Touring costs RM558,000 more than the BMW 5 Series: RM898,800 versus RM340,800.
Which has the more practical boot?
The BMW M3 Touring has the larger boot at 500 litres, 10 litres ahead of the 5 Series’ 490 litres, and adds a five-door wagon body. Both seat five and have 40:20:40 split-folding rear seats.
